Glitter Goddess of the Sunset Strip (1993)
(Co-starring Angela Bowie; script by Llana Lloyd; a Warped Humor production; directed by Dick Campbell)
Llana Lloyd has two bombshells to drop in this autobiographical docudramedy of her sometimes dysfunctional upbringing and her wild days as a 70s groupie. She handles it by playing both herself and her mom! To make the circle complete, Llana's darling daughter plays Llana as a toddler.
When her mother found that Llana's dad was a schizophrenic, she realized she would have to bring up her little girl by herself... until she found the gal of her dreams -- well, the first at least!
Llana would grow up with a series of butch, unofficial step-moms, who each had their hard-drinking ups & downs with her biological mother. All these on-the-edge adventures gave her a taste of the wild life... with Alice, Bowie and other rockers, once she makes it to Hollywood. Film Threat sez: "Her subtle metamorphosis from victim to super-groupie gives an enlightening 'hang onto yourself' kinda exhibitionism which glorifies the narcissistic 70s."
